AJC's Peachtree Road Race goes Virtual Featured

For the first time ever this year’s AJC Peachtree Road Race is going virtual.  Registration for the race is now open. Runners have now through Nov. 1 to register.

The Atlanta Track Club  announced that the AJC Peachtree Road Race would be virtual this year due to the coronavirus pandemic.

The race traditionally takes place on July 4 but it was postponed to Nov. 26, with the hope that it would still be able to take place in person. Due to the rise of cases across the state of Georgia, the organization opted for a virtual race.

For the virtual race, runners and walkers can design a 6.2-mile course of their choosing. The track club will have an app that will enable participants to track their times and measure their performance against other finishers. The Virtual Running of the AJC Peachtree Road Race will still be held on Thanksgiving Day, Nov. 26. Participants can complete the 10K between the hours of 12:01 a.m. and 11:59 p.m.

Registration will remain open until Nov. 1 or when the race capacity of 60,000 participants has been reached. Registration fees are $42 for nonmembers and $38 for Atlanta Track Club members.  Go to the Atlanta Track Club’s website to register and more information.
